The best time to visit Penzance is from late spring to early autumn, particularly between May and September. During these months, the weather is pleasantly mild, perfect for exploring the stunning Cornish coastline and enjoying outdoor activities. The summer months of July and August are peak tourist season, bustling with vibrant festivals like the Golowan Festival, offering a lively atmosphere. However, this also means larger crowds and higher accommodation prices. For a quieter experience, consider visiting in May or September when the weather is still favorable, but the crowds have thinned. - St Michael's Mount: A tidal island crowned by a medieval castle and church, offering breathtaking views and a glimpse into history.
- Minack Theatre: An open-air theater carved into the cliffs, providing a dramatic setting for performances with the ocean as a backdrop.
- Penzance Promenade: A scenic walkway along the seafront, perfect for leisurely strolls and enjoying the coastal atmosphere.
- Penlee House Gallery & Museum: Showcasing local art and history, this museum offers insights into the region's cultural heritage.
- Morrab Gardens: A lush, subtropical garden in the heart of Penzance, ideal for a peaceful retreat amidst exotic plants.
- Chapel Street: A historic street lined with Georgian and Regency architecture, featuring quaint shops and cozy cafes.
